Thousand Oaks Rotary Club Chili Cook -Off and Craft Brew Festival — 2019 Annual <br />Agreement and Permit Conditions, Conejo Creek Park <br />Hare reported this Agreement is almost exactly the same, with the exception of the event <br />dates. <br />Nelson Buss, Thousand Oaks Rotary Club President, said planned additions to this year's <br />event include an enhanced VIP experience, an expansion of the IUds Zone, expansion of the <br />craft beer experience, and an increase of 12-15 chili cooks this year. Last year, $57,000 went <br />to Rotary charities. <br />It was moved by Gibson, seconded by Lange, and carried 4-0 to: <br />1. Determine that Thousand Oaks Rotary Club Chili Cook -Off and Craft Brew <br />Festival for 2019 is categorically exempt from the California Environmental <br />Quality Act; and <br />2. Authorize General Manager to execute the Chili Cook -Off Agreement for 2019. <br />D. Conejo Valley Days — 2019 Annual Agreement and Permit Conditions Conejo Creek <br />Park <br />Hare reported this agreement is very similar to last year. Approximately $30,000 was raised <br />by 27 non -profits last year. <br />Frank Akrey, President of CVD, highlighted plans for this year's event and introduced <br />Veronica Browning, who was brought in two years ago to assist in making CVD more <br />relevant. He is hoping the City of Thousand Oaks approves a CVD parade this year. Hare <br />was thanked for assisting in making CVD into a non-profit and Akrey expressed gratitude to <br />the Board for their support. <br />It was moved by Huffer, seconded by Gibson, and carried 4-0 to: <br />1. Determine that Conejo Valley Days (CVD) for 2019 is categorically exempt from <br />the California Environmental Quality Act; and <br />2. Authorize the General Manager to execute the CVD Agreement for 2019 as <br />amended, i.e., on page 1 of the Agreement, Number 1, date changed To <br />Thursday, May 9, and on page 4, Number 10, "financial statements for the non- <br />profits partich3adho in.." <br />8.
